Abstract :
The effect of an aperture in the anode of a diode or electron gun can be treated by first- or higher-order calculations of the perturbation of simple diode beams. A first-order calculation of the effect of a slit in the anode of a Langmuir planar diode gives a percentage loss of perveance 11 times the ratio of aperture-width to diode-spacing, the loss being due to trajectory divergence. Trajectory divergence can be prevented by modified Pierce electrodes, but this nearly quadruples the loss of perveance, the loss then being due to lowering of the effective anode potential. The possible bearing of these results on anode-aperture effect in converging beams is discussed.
